Understanding the Local Climate Patterns

News 12 Westchester provides specific forecasting for a county characterized by its microclimates. Weather just miles apart can vary significantly due to proximity to the Hudson River and elevation changes. The team of meteorologists focuses on hyper-local data, offering insights into lake effects, valley fog, and the rapid development of afternoon thunderstorms that are common during the warmer months.

Seasonal Extremes and Preparedness

Winter in Westchester brings nor’easters and occasional ice storms, which can impact power and travel. News 12 Westchester excels in covering these events with live updates on school closures, road conditions, and warming centers. Conversely, hurricane remnants and intense heat waves are scrutinized during the summer, ensuring the community is prepared for any challenge.
